Michael Henne, a 30-year-old resident of Port Austin, was arrested on July 3 after the Michigan State Police (MSP) Computer Crimes Unit and Internet Crimes Against Children (ICAC) Task Force, uncovered child sexually abusive material (CSAM) during their investigation, as reported by ThumbBroadcasting earlier this week. Subsequently, a search of his residence revealed illegal drugs, prompting legal action against him for both offenses.
During the search, authorities seized substances identified as analogs and methamphetamine. Henne was arraigned today on two felony charges related to drug possession: possession of methamphetamine, a controlled substance carrying penalties of up to 10 years in prison and a fine of $15,000; and possession of analogs, which could lead to up to 2 years in prison and a $2,000 fine.
A preliminary examination is set for August 2 at 9 a.m. Meanwhile, Henne's bond has been set at $10,000 for his drug charges.
